PIC Packager
The Role
As a Photonic Integrated Circuit (PIC) Packaging Engineer, you’ll play a critical role in developing advanced packaging solutions for silicon photonic devices. Working closely with design, process, test and manufacturing teams, you’ll help take products from prototype through qualification and volume production, ensuring high performance, reliability and manufacturability.
What You’ll Do
- Design and develop packaging solutions for photonic integrated circuits and optical modules.
- Define assembly processes including fibre attach, optical alignment, die bonding, flip-chip integration and electrical interconnects.
- Work with internal and external manufacturing partners to support prototype builds and production scaling.
- Develop packaging architectures that optimise optical performance, thermal management and long-term reliability.
- Support package qualification through environmental, thermal and reliability testing.
- Collaborate with PIC designers, process engineers and test teams to resolve integration challenges.
- Drive continuous improvements in packaging processes, yield and manufacturing efficiency.
